  • Licenses; Permits (a) The WPZ Group Entities have all licenses, franchises, tariffs, grants, easements, variances, exceptions, permits and authorizations (other than environmental permits) issued or granted by Governmental Entities that are necessary for the conduct of their respective businesses as now being conducted or have obtained valid waivers therefrom (collectively, “Permits”), except where the failure to obtain such Permit would not, individually or in the aggregate, have a WPZ Material Adverse Effect. (b) All Permits are validly held by the WPZ Group Entities and are in full force and effect, except as would not, individually or in the aggregate, have a WPZ Material Adverse Effect. (c) The WPZ Group Entities have complied with all terms and conditions of the Permits, except as would not, individually or in the aggregate, have a WPZ Material Adverse Effect. No suspension or cancellation of any Permit is pending or, to the Knowledge of the WPZ Parties, threatened, except as would not, individually or in the aggregate, have a WPZ Material Adverse Effect. (d) The Permits will not be subject to suspension, modification, revocation or non-renewal as a result of the execution and delivery of this Agreement or the consummation of the transactions contemplated hereby, except, in each case, as would not, individually or in the aggregate, have a WPZ Material Adverse Effect. (e) No Proceeding is pending or, to the Knowledge of the WPZ Parties, threatened with respect to any alleged failure by the WPZ Group Entities to have any material Permit necessary for the operation of any asset or the conduct of their businesses or to be in compliance therewith.

  • Licenses, Permits and Approvals Seller has not received any written notice, and Seller has no knowledge that the Property fails to comply with all applicable licenses, permits and approvals and federal, state or local statutes, laws, ordinances, rules, regulations, requirements and codes including, without limitation, those regarding zoning, land use, building, fire, health, safety, environmental, subdivision, water quality, sanitation controls and the Americans with Disabilities Act, and similar rules and regulations relating and/or applicable to the ownership, use and operation of the Property as it is now operated. Seller has received all licenses, permits and approvals required or needed for the lawful conduct, occupancy and operation of the business of the Hotel, and each license and permit is in full force and effect, and will be received and in full force and effect as of the Closing. No licenses, permits or approvals necessary for the lawful conduct, occupancy or operation of the business of the Hotel, to Seller’s knowledge requires any approval of a governmental authority for transfer of the Property except as set forth in Exhibit D.

  • Compliance with Law; Permits Neither the Company nor any of its Subsidiaries is or has been since January 1, 2010 in conflict with, in default or, with notice, lapse of time or both, would be in default, with respect to or in violation of any (i) statute, law, ordinance, rule, regulation or requirement of a Governmental Entity (each, a “Law”) or (ii) order, judgment, writ, decree or injunction issued by any court, agency or other Governmental Entity (each, an “Order”) applicable to the Company or any of its Subsidiaries or by which any property or asset of the Company or any of its Subsidiaries is bound or affected (including, without limitation, privacy Laws or Laws relating to the collection, use, or disclosure of personally identifiable information), except, in each case of clauses (i) and (ii), for those defaults which, individually or in the aggregate, have not had and would not reasonably be expected to have a Material Adverse Effect. The Company and each of its Subsidiaries have all permits, licenses, authorizations, consents, approvals and franchises from Governmental Entities required to conduct their businesses as currently conducted (“Permits”) and such Permits are valid and in full force and effect, except where the failure to have such Permits or for such Permits to be valid and in full force and effect, individually or in the aggregate, have not had and would not reasonably be expected to have a Material Adverse Effect. As of the date of this Agreement, neither the Company nor any of its Subsidiaries has received written notice from any Governmental Entity threatening to revoke, or indicating that it is investigating whether to revoke, any such Permit, except for such Permits which, if revoked, individually or in the aggregate, have not had and would not reasonably be expected to have a Material Adverse Effect. The Company and each of its Subsidiaries are in material compliance with the terms of such Permits, except for such failures to be in compliance which, individually or in the aggregate, have not had and would not reasonably be expected to have a Material Adverse Effect. Notwithstanding anything contained in this Section 3.12, no representation or warranty shall be deemed to be made in this Section 3.12 in respect of the matters referenced in Section 3.05 or in respect of environmental, Tax, employee benefits or labor Laws matters.
